While up to date imagery is welcome, it can be selective. Urban areas seem to have a flood of newish imagery, while rural areas seem to have very little.

To be honest, I think some of the recent imagery is awful. You can see there is a road / building / river / whatever, but little else due to lack of definition.

That compares to previously being able to pick out streetlights and the poles at bus stops an identify them as such. The original Bing set should be kept, but tagged as dated. Detailed imagery is important as ground surveys can't go everywhere.
